description | The seed coat was shaken for different periods of time, from 12 hr to 96 hr in sterile distilled water pre-adjusted to pH 8. The contents of the flask filtered and pH adjusted to 4.6. Next the solution was heated for 20 min at 90° C in a water bath, filtered and media prepared from the filtrate. These media were inoculated with 10% volume of a strain of Saccharomyces Cerevisiae. The suspension shaken on a rotary shaker at 250 rpm and 30°C ± 1°C for 48 hr after which the culture filtrate was distilled and the amount of alcohol measured according to the alcoholometry tables of the U.S. Pharmacopeias. Thus up to 1.3% of alcohol could be obtained.<p><p>Neste trabalho são apresentados os resultados sobre obtenção de álcool a partir de casca de soja.
